Announcement

Collapse
No announcement yet.

VB.net und C++.net Code gemeinsam in einem Projekt

Collapse
X
  • Filter
  • Time
  • Show
Clear All
new posts

  • VB.net und C++.net Code gemeinsam in einem Projekt

    Ich würde gerne in mein VB.net-Projekt, C++.net Code integrieren.
    Der Code soll nicht mit externem Code, wie z.B. dll integriert werden.
    Ich habe keine Ahnung wie es funktioniert.

  • #2
    Kurz und schmerzlos. Das geht nicht.
    Was spricht gegen eine dll die über Com oder PInvoke benutzt wird?

    Comment


    • #3
      Originally posted by Ralf Jansen View Post
      Kurz und schmerzlos. Das geht nicht.
      Was spricht gegen eine dll die über Com oder PInvoke benutzt wird?
      Man hat mir aber gesagt, dass würde funktionieren.
      Dll geht nicht das ganze soll .net werden.

      Comment


      • #4
        Hallo,
        Man hat mir aber gesagt, dass würde funktionieren.
        Welches Schlagwort wurde genannt ? Interoperabilität (Artikel von Codeproject) ?
        MfG
        Cheat-Sheets for Developers / Programming Quotes

        Comment


        • #5
          Meinst du eigentlich Managed C++ oder "normales" C++?

          Comment


          • #6
            Originally posted by sv00010 View Post
            Man hat mir aber gesagt, dass würde funktionieren.
            Dll geht nicht das ganze soll .net werden.
            a.) Auch Assemblies sind dll's.
            b.) Du kannst in einem Project(aka eine Assembly) nicht zwei Sprachen mischen. Wa du kannst sind in einer Solution mehrere Projekte mit unterschiedlichen Sprachen (also z.B. VB.Net und C++/CLR) erstellen.

            Comment


            • #7
              Originally posted by Ralf Jansen View Post
              b.) Du kannst in einem Project(aka eine Assembly) nicht zwei Sprachen mischen. Wa du kannst sind in einer Solution mehrere Projekte mit unterschiedlichen Sprachen (also z.B. VB.Net und C++/CLR) erstellen.
              Kann man damit auch eine einzige exe-Datei erstellen (aus beiden Projekten zusammen)?

              Comment


              • #8
                Auch wenn ich das Zusammenfassen in eine Assembly eher für sinnfrei halte kannst du, wenn du das unbedingt willst, diese nachträglich per IlMerge zu einer zusammenfügen.

                Comment

                Working...
                X